Output 3efec2cef26e22a541b5fc881f4c99259129060a8849ab84961178eae982204e:11

value
2097152
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8421d38088260ea9d9ee4098f548567a0a3391a93fbc3c228b27207cfb81720a
address
bc1psssa8qygyc82nk0wgzv02jzk0g9r8ydf877rcg5tyus8e7upwg9qj6ztwc
transaction
3efec2cef26e22a541b5fc881f4c99259129060a8849ab84961178eae982204e
spent
true